Key facts from Palm Brook Estates Property Owners Association, Inc.'s documents

Community type
Covenant / Planned Community
Legal name
Palm Brook Estates Property Owners Association, Inc.
Developer / declarant
UNITED HOME BUILDERS, INC.
Assessments & dues
First annual assessment not to exceed $500.00 per member (Article X, Section 6P)
Special assessments
Board may levy special assessments on a uniform basis if regular assessments are insufficient (Article X, Section 6E)
Collections & liens
Association has a lien on each lot for assessments; may foreclose; lien subordinate to prior mortgages (Article X, Section 6J, K)
Reserves & fees
$200.00 non-refundable application fee for sale or lease (Second Certificate of Amendment, Article)
Pets
Yes; dogs, cats, birds, fish and other household pets; not for commercial purposes (Article IV, Section 5)
Leasing & rentals
Yes, for private residential purposes, but with restrictions: application, background check, minimum ownership of 3 years, leasing cap of 3 units (Article IV, Section 1 (as amended by Sec)
Parking & vehicles
Only private passenger vehicles, small vans, or pickup trucks allowed; other commercial vehicles prohibited (Article IV, Section 12)
Architectural approval
Yes; Architectural Review Committee makes recommendations to Board; separate approvals for fences, outbuildings, additions, etc. (Article X, Section 7; Article IV, Sectio)
Setbacks / home size
Required setbacks are those permissible at time of permitting for RE-0.5A Zoning District (Article VIII, Section 1)
Use restrictions
Yes; each lot with residence shall only be used for single-family private residential purposes (Article IV, Section 1 (original and amen)
Voting & meetings
Class A: one vote per lot; Class B (Declarant): five votes per lot until Class A votes equal or exceed Class B, or earlier date selected by Declarant (Article X, Section 2)

Extracted from the recorded governing documents and cited to them; may be incomplete and is not legal advice — verify against the official documents below.
